Transaction 507622ff181b0841e11c8abdd6e55d7e2fe1adeef53eb01194ad7e5bc0d68dcf

1 Input
2 Outputs
  • 507622ff181b0841e11c8abdd6e55d7e2fe1adeef53eb01194ad7e5bc0d68dcf:0
  • value  60333
    address  38Rb3vpmED2KLtijZd6wqmxYeEYgQ169rb
  • 507622ff181b0841e11c8abdd6e55d7e2fe1adeef53eb01194ad7e5bc0d68dcf:1
  • value  37584930
    address  3LRNfACgF8Jd8eV1Xu2YAT4kB1xF8RyyMg